Flamethrower Attack Disrupts Peaceful March in Colorado
During a march supporting Israeli hostages in Colorado, a disturbing attack unfolded when a suspect used a makeshift flamethrower and Molotov cocktails, injuring six participants. The incident took place amid a weekly silent procession organized to raise awareness about hostages in Gaza since October 2023.
Eyewitness Accounts Reveal Chaotic Scene
Eyewitnesses described a sudden eruption of flames reaching as high as trees, with some victims caught on fire. Participants were taken aback by the violence during what was intended as a peaceful demonstration. One marcher recounted feeling intense heat moments before a glass jar filled with flammable liquid was thrown, igniting a fireball.
Emergency responses were swift as some on-site volunteers with medical experience helped douse flames while others provided support to the injured. A local street performer who arrived shortly after the attack described the scene as chaotic and traumatic with multiple people writhing on the ground from burns.

Suspect Identified and FBI Investigation Underway
Authorities have identified the suspect as Mohamed Sabry Solimanw. During the assault, he reportedly shouted "Free Palestine" while utilizing the incendiary devices. The FBI is treating the incident as a targeted terror attack.
The march itself involved around 30 people who regularly pause for songs and storytelling to remember hostages. Although verbal opposition was occasionally encountered, the group maintained a peaceful stance prior to the attack.
